Subject: [PATCH net-next v1 12/13] tools: ynl-gen-c: fix pylint None, type, dict, generators, init
Date: Wed,  7 Jan 2026 12:21:42 +0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260107122143.93810-13-donald.hunter@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20260107122143.93810-1-donald.hunter@gmail.com>

Fix the following pylint warnings that are trivial one-liners:

- unsubscriptable-object
- unidiomatic-typecheck
- use-dict-literal
- attribute-defined-outside-init
- consider-using-in
- consider-using-generator
